FAQ
What is Damascus steel, and how is it relevant to Bowie knives?
Damascus steel refers to a type of blade material that features distinctive patterns resulting from the folding and layering of different steel compositions. In the context of Bowie knives, Damascus steel provides a distinctive aesthetic while offering superior strength and durability compared to many other blade materials.
The folding process that creates Damascus steel involves combining various steels and heating them to specific temperatures, then repeatedly folding and forging the metal. This complex process can produce blade materials with up to thousands of layers, which not only improves the blade's resilience but also creates visually striking patterns.

What maintenance requirements are associated with Damascus Bowie knives?
Proper maintenance of a Damascus Bowie knife involves regular cleaning to remove tarnish and residue, followed by appropriate oiling to prevent oxidation. Since the blade material is more susceptible to damage from acidic substances, users should avoid exposing their knives to lemon juice, certain cleaning solutions, or harsh chemicals.
Regular sharpening with appropriate tools is essential to maintain the edge, but the intricate patterns may limit how aggressively the blade can be resharpened without compromising its appearance. Following manufacturers' recommendations for care can significantly extend the lifespan of a Damascus Bowie knife.

Are Damascus Bowie knives suitable for everyday carry (EDC)?
Damascus Bowie knives typically feature substantial blade lengths and complex blade designs, which make them less practical for everyday carry compared to smaller, more conventional folding knives. The weight and size of most Damascus Bowie knives exceed what is commonly considered suitable for everyday carry.
While some Damascus Bowie knives have been designed with more practical considerations in mind, their primary appeal usually lies in their specialized or ceremonial use rather than regular daily carry. Users should carefully consider their specific needs before selecting a Damascus Bowie knife for carry.
